Double Glazed Repairs Near Me
Double glazed windows are a great addition to any home. They can improve the insulation of your home and help save money on your energy bills.
However, they may create issues, such as misting over time. This can be very frustrating, and it can affect the appearance of your windows.
Double repair companies for glazing can fix these issues at less than the cost of replacing the windows.
Broken or damaged panes
Double-glazed windows consist of two panes that have an air space between them, stuffed with inert gases, such as Krypton and argon. This enables heat to pass through the window while slowing it down so that it doesn't heat your house too significantly.
However, this assembly can be damaged and even broken, which can result in condensation between the panes of windows or drafts passing through the window. If it's not replaced promptly this could not only affect how well your home is insulated, but also increase your energy bills.

-glazing repairs can be completed by an expert. However you should be able to identify the cause of the problem. It is recommended that you inspect your windows annually to look for any damage. This could include cracks in the glass or loose seal. Additionally you should be able to detect condensation between the glass panes or feel the draft inside your home. It is better to contact a professional than to try to fix the issue yourself.
A cracked window pane may break into large pieces. This is due to tension stresses that happen when glass is stretched out too the limit. To prevent this from occurring, you must replace a window immediately after it becomes damaged, rather than putting it off for.
The first step to repair damaged or broken windows pane is to clean the frame and remove any glass fragments that may have escaped. To ensure your hands are safe it is essential to wear gloves. Take off any putty or caulking from the frame's edges. After the frame has been prepared you can then add new putty to the frame, and then replace the window pane.
Some companies offer drilling misty double glazing to draw out the moisture within. This is a temporary fix and won't enhance the performance of double glazing. The best option is to locate a reliable, experienced double glazing repair expert and have them perform a full refurbishment of the window and its components.
Seals
The window seals are an essential part of a double- or triple-pane windows that stop heat from moving between the panes. If a window seal gets faulty, it will allow air and condensation to get between the windows, which is not only ugly, but also affects the insulation properties of the windows in your home. If you find a damaged window seal, it is crucial to get the issue repaired as quickly as is possible.
Many people believe that they can fix the seal of a double-glazed window by themselves, but this is not always an ideal idea. Double-glazed windows require a skilled and experienced tradesperson to repair. If you attempt to repair it yourself, you may end up making the issue worse or causing further damage to your windows. It is recommended to leave this kind task to professionals. You can use our free service to find the best tradesperson to complete the task.
Window seals that are failing are typically loudly announced, causing a buildup of condensation that is not able to be wiped away between the glass panes. A window with a defective seal could also create an unnatural, wavy appearance that can distort the view outside or inside your home. Seals that fail not only look ugly, but they also decrease the insulation properties of your window. This makes your house more expensive and difficult to cool and heat.
In certain situations, you may not have to replace the entire frame to fix the broken seal on your window. If your window is covered by warranty or have an agreement with the company who installed it, they'll typically come to repair the seal for free.

Frames
It is possible to repair your frames if they are damaged or loose, rather than replacing the entire window. A local double glazing repair service will often provide quick and efficient repairs. They can also provide tips on how to keep your doors and windows in good working order. There is a wide variety of styles and colours to pick from.
A survey of the owners of new double glazing found that a few were experiencing issues with the frames or mechanisms. Some of the issues were windows that were difficult to open or shut and doors that sagged or sagged as time passed. These issues can be resolved by lubricating hinges and handles or tightening loose fixings. If the problem persists it's worth having an expert examine the issue.
Another frequent complaint was about frames that let draughts enter the room, or permitting damp, cold air to enter. You can reduce this by putting in trickle vents or by adding insulation to the walls around your windows. Some people have tried installing blinds or curtains to block out cold but this can cause other issues such as condensation and mould.
Double glazing that is misted is often the result of moisture accumulation between the glass panes. This could be due to dirty seals, condensation or the combination of both. A damp cloth is the best method to clean windows. If the frames have deep grooves or are stubborn to clean, you can use cleaning fluid. Always test the cleaning solution on a small portion of the frame to ensure it will not damage or stain it.
Repairing your double-glazed windows is an excellent method to improve their energy efficiency while keeping them looking brand new. It's also a cheaper option than replacing the entire window.
Glass
Double-glazed windows come with many advantages, such as saving energy and keeping your home quieter. However, they can also experience occasional issues, such as misted glass or condensation between panes. In these cases it's usually better to choose targeted maintenance instead of replacement. However it is important to remember that you should only rely on an experienced double glazing company to repair your window. It's because specialist tools are needed and it's crucial that the repair is carried out in a professional manner.
Typically, replacing a double-glazed windows requires more than simply the replacement of the damaged pane. It also helps restore the energy efficiency by taking off the old seals and replacing them with new ones. If you have double-glazed windows that do not meet the energy efficiency rating, call the company where you purchased windows and explain the issue. This can be done in person or over the phone and then followed up by email or letter.
If you're lucky, they'll send someone to fix your broken window for free or at a low cost. In some cases the company might not be able help you and suggest that you replace your window. This is most likely to occur if the window has been badly damaged or has extensive rot or mould.
It is possible to repair the crack yourself in some cases using heavy-duty tape. This will prevent superficial cracks, such as stress cracks caused by low temperatures from getting worse. It is recommended to use strong-hold tapes, such as masking tape, and extend it outwards over the crack on both sides to secure it in place.
It is also possible to repair double-glazed window cracks by applying epoxy on the affected area. This method is more labor intensive, but can make your cracked window appear new once it is repaired. Before you do this, you should wash around and over the cracked glass using water and soap. Then, follow the instructions on your epoxy and apply it to the crack, making sure that it's evenly applied over both surfaces.
